Pentel R.S.V.P. - Classy, Clear & Cool!
by Freak369 | Jan 25 '03
Pros: Nice comfort grip, produces a clean fine line, inexpensive, sturdy.
Cons: None so far!

I read your add about the Pentel rsvp pens. I totally disagree that the blue ink series produces a clean fine line.
I recently wrote an email expressing that the only thing that makes them write fluently is when I replace the factory ink with the refills from the Pilot company(refill #77216)
Now I do know for a fact that the liquid at the top seems to be a lubricant which is supposed to make the rsvp ink more rollerball friendly. However, this is not the case. I suggest that you conduct a test and see if my theory is true.
I would certainly like to continue using my rsvp pens but I have to spend extra $$ to replace the ink with the pilot refills...
